Integrations FAQ

Questions about connecting your tools.

Which tools does Impact Layer integrate with?

Impact Layer offers native integrations with Salesforce, Power BI, Google Sheets, Tableau, Microsoft Excel, and many more. New integrations are added regularly based on community and customer feedback.

Can I build custom integrations?

Yes. Impact Layer provides a REST API and webhook support so you can connect with any system your organization uses. The API documentation includes code examples and SDKs to help you get started quickly.

Is data synced automatically between systems?

Yes. Once an integration is configured, data flows automatically between Impact Layer and the connected tool. You can set sync frequency, map fields, and configure transformation rules to match your workflow.
